Kochi | July 2, 2025:
Former Chief Secretary and noted author K. Jayakumar IAS emphasized the critical role of private hospitals in Kerala’s healthcare sector, particularly in handling patient volumes that often go beyond the capacity of government hospitals. He was speaking at the Doctors’ Day celebration organized by IMA Kochi at the IMA House, Kaloor, where he also inaugurated a special ceremony honoring senior doctors. Jayakumar pointed out that private hospitals significantly support the healthcare system, especially when government hospitals face overwhelming patient loads. “Just like patients, doctors and healthcare professionals also have rights. Mutual trust between doctor and patient is an essential element in treatment, and both parties have a responsibility to preserve this relationship,” he said.
